Output 1335418a82fe4e5593c458a1c9bb163202df370307fbc62eef0d877938447642:20

value
101420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ff57a9f3d60a513adec5203aa3c8fdfbb9216e6e OP_EQUAL
address
3Qy9FTFh5WYMTSpDbLy2oSszLg8nQZJWrj
transaction
1335418a82fe4e5593c458a1c9bb163202df370307fbc62eef0d877938447642